Output 038162baaa3ff5a820cc0ccc36b5dcf0cb928db7d94fb2d5b2e6f8281fcb68be:0

value
1002094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2dad8315699a5a25e87fa364740f539cb6dd63f OP_EQUAL
address
MRfTVEAyKynXk14UiJGGdqDoUtcmUSXbZe
transaction
038162baaa3ff5a820cc0ccc36b5dcf0cb928db7d94fb2d5b2e6f8281fcb68be
spent
true